@Joeeyireland on this I'm probably no help. We found we didn't have to use the magnet on our 94 XP skis. I guess since the trim position indicator is directly integrated with the VTS motor and is all housed together in the front of the hull on this model, we thankfully didn't have to pursue the use of the magnet (nor did we mess with the worm screw, although we really sweated about it). We've been using the trim all season without any overtravel issues...of course we actively avoid holding down the VTS switch up or down....we just bump it carefully when we approach max travel either way on the indicator. So far so good.
